Based on 12th qualification, you can do diploma in elementary education/diploma in education, for BEd graduation is compulsory. You can apply for CTET afterwards, and after qualifying based on CTET scores you can apply for government as well as private schools, you can also go for TET which is conducted in state level, the thing is DElEd or DEd makes you eligible for teaching primary classes while BEd makes you eligible for higher classes and if in future you go for Master's degree, you can also become PGT(post graduate teacher).

There are two ways for candidates to pursue B.Ed at the current time
1) those who have passed 12th can apply for integrated degree B.Ed programs like B.A -B.Ed, B.Sc -B.Ed etc.
2) those who have completed their graduation can apply for B.Ed course.
In many states of country B.Ed is now of two years course. So if one do integrated course it save his one year.
As you are already in first year and this is the time when academic year closes so you can have two choices 1) 1) apply for B.Ed course after completing your graduation.
2) you can drop this course and apply for integrated program.
According to me it will be more beneficial for you to complete the degree and then apply for B.Ed as you are already going to complete your first year and logic of saving one year will be not worth in your case.

The eligiblity criteria for admission to B.Ed. course is a graduation degree from any recognised university.
Afterwards you need to clear exam called Teacher Eligiblity Test (TET).
Then whenever the vacancy comes for any school, you can apply to it directly. For government schools, most states conduct their own eligibility tests and allot seats accordingly.
